Barberry supplements come in various forms and should be used with caution, especially in high doses and among certain populations, such as children and pregnant women. Barberry (berberis vulgaris) has long been used to treat digestive issues like constipation, diarrhea, stomach pain, heartburn, and loss of appetite It's also been studied as a remedy for high blood pressure, high cholesterol, diabetes, and polycystic ovary syndrome.
Berberis vulgaris, commonly known as barberry, is a family of shrubs that grow around the world
